Dry stone wall builder, David Hannaford builds walls with nothing but stones and no mortar or binders, mainly with local granite, which he splits off large boulders found on Dartmoor. This is an ancient craft, practiced for thousands of years, mainly as a way of making field boundaries to enclose farm animals.
